Description

This unique home features an unusual shape and layout, accommodating two cars parked in a row. The intriguing design is sure to impress. With four bedrooms, a two-tatami-mat free space, and a spacious interior, this home is larger than it appears. Enjoy ample sunlight and a private balcony for comfortable living. The first-floor living, dining, and kitchen area overlooks the cars, while the second-floor roof protects your vehicles from the elements. The Japanese-style room on the second floor boasts a bay window, creating a sense of openness ideal for homework, work, or play. This 35-year-old, steel-framed home is unoccupied and conveniently located just an 18-minute walk from Ogori City, Fukuoka Prefecture.
